Output 84585bc61bbe6789ae0e7ed6ef4195b23fb1b7f3eaeefe9b1a791d11732a1ea4:1

value
20986640597
script pubkey
OP_0 OP_PUSHBYTES_20 6bbfc28f9633603251081290cd0a602bf2a3f152
address
ltc1qdwlu9rukxdsry5ggz2gv6znq90e28u2j79hy49
transaction
84585bc61bbe6789ae0e7ed6ef4195b23fb1b7f3eaeefe9b1a791d11732a1ea4
spent
true